Al,
Check out RST Engineering
http://www.rst-engr.com/rst/catalog/airplane_antenna.html For $29 you get
more than enough materials to make ELT (works on both 121.5 and 243), GS,
Marker Beacon, Nav, or Comm Antennas, as well as documentation or
fabricating the listed antennas. I used these materials and techniques for
my ELT, GS, and Marker Beacon. See attached pics for ELT (components were
fiberglassed after this pic) and cable fabrication. One of the benefits of
the ELT installation is that it is part of the spar, which is more likely to
survive if the ELT is truely needed.
